Complete Technical Timeline and Model Guide BMW all-wheel drive has evolved from purely mechanical systems with viscous couplings to electronically controlled xDrive transfer cases using multi-plate clutch packs and DSC integration. This guide explains the development of BMW AWD hardware, the main transfer case families, their manufacturers, vehicle applications and common technical differences. Scope note. This article focuses on longitudinal BMW platforms with a separate transfer case (VTG — from the German Verteilergetriebe, "transfer gearbox"). The xDrive badge is also used on transverse (front-drive-based) platforms and on electric models, where no classic transfer case exists at all; these architectures are...
Why do clutch-based AWD systems develop judder over time? This article explains how degradation of the clutch friction pair changes friction characteristics, leading to torsional self-excited vibrations instead of smooth torque transfer. It explores the physical mechanisms behind shudder, why software alone often cannot eliminate it, and how understanding these processes helps improve diagnosis, maintenance, and repair of modern all-wheel-drive transfer cases.
